College Prep entered their game against St. Joseph Notre Dame on Tuesday without any home losses, but there's a first time for everything. The College Prep Cougars wound up on the wrong side of a rough 15-6 walloping at the hands of the St. Joseph Notre Dame Pilots. The loss unfortunately continues a disappointing trend for College Prep in their matchups with St. Joseph Notre Dame: they've now lost nine in a row.
College Prep saw four different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Zane Qureshi, who scored a run while going 1-for-3.
On St. Joseph Notre Dame's side, Noah Klube tossed a big game, striking out nine batters over six innings while giving up just two earned (and four unearned) runs off five hits.
On the hitting side, St. Joseph Notre Dame got a massive performance out of David Petti, who went 2-for-2 with four RBI and a run. Robbie Fintland was another key contributor, scoring two runs while going 2-for-3.
College Prep's defeat ended a three-game streak of wins at home and dropped them to 4-5. As for St. Joseph Notre Dame, their victory bumped their record up to 4-9.
